MegazoneCloud to bet on enterprise AI orchestrator by sharing only tested AI strategies
MegazoneCloud set out a vision to act as an enterprise AI orchestrator to help companies resolve problems and confusion from building multi-agent systems. CEO Donghoon Yum said firms will soon run hundreds of AI SaaS applications and customised agents, and warned that multi-agent environments without control systems would lead to serious disruption. The company said it applied AI internally, improved productivity and backed its AI-native strategy with results including its first operating profit and overseas sales topping $100 million.

MSIT, health ministry push to shift public healthcare to AI-SaaS
South Korea\'s Ministry of Science and ICT and the National Information Society Agency said they will accept applications through May 22 for a project to support shifting public hospital information systems to AI cloud services. The project aims to replace aging, individually built systems with private AI-based software-as-a-service. The government targets converting systems at the National Medical Center and Seoul Medical Center by 2027 and expanding to 35 local medical centers.

Investors shun AI SaaS startups lacking workflow depth
Investors are turning away from AI SaaS startups that offer thin workflow layers, generic horizontal tools, lightweight product management and superficial analytics, TechCrunch reported. F Prime investor Abdul Abdillrahman said vertical software without unique data protections lacks appeal. Igor Ryabenky of AltaIR Capital said UI and automation alone are not enough and that product depth and workflow ownership matter. Emergence Capital’s Jake Saper echoed that view.
